A neuron has the capacity to receive several types of different stimuli simultaneously. These stimuli can be launched by other neurons or from external sources. Regardless, each stimulus received by the neuron causes a change in potential sites that, if located in nearby regions, can intertwine causing the sum of two amplitudes. The opposite can happen and during the interlacing, one local potential can cancel out the other. This is a process called "spatial sum".
In this process, EPSPs are added and IPSPs are subtracted from this total to determine whether action potentials will be created in the trigger zone of the postsynaptic neuron.

In a push manufacturing system, a company will try to produce and stock a lot of products in the warehouse even though they haven necessarily found the buyers for those products. They accumulate the stock based on their future projection.
This is why They have high amount of high work-in-process inventories and overhead. Typically, this type of system work really well with products with long shelf life such as Clothings.
